Prije svega, potra\u017enja za sto\u010darskim proizvodima poput mesa, jaja i mlije\u010dnih proizvoda raste gotovo eksponencijalno s rastu\u0107om globalnom populacijom i sve ve\u0107om pristupa\u010dno\u0161\u0107u tih artikala.<\/p>\n<p>Drugo, broj sto\u010dara i povr\u0161ina poljoprivrednog zemlji\u0161ta stalno se smanjuju ve\u0107 nekoliko godina zbog ograni\u010dene raspolo\u017eivosti zemlji\u0161ta.<\/p>\n<p>Kona\u010dno, postoji sve ve\u0107a zabrinutost zbog \u0161tetnih u\u010dinaka stoke na ozbiljne globalne probleme poput globalnog zatopljenja, kr\u010denja \u0161uma i op\u0107e degradacije okoli\u0161a.<\/p>\n<p>Rje\u0161avanje svih ovih problema, koji su jo\u0161 uvijek u po\u010detnoj fazi u velikoj povijesti sto\u010darstva, pojavilo se kao odr\u017eivo i obe\u0107avaju\u0107e rje\u0161enje.<\/p>\n<h2>\u0160to je stoka?<\/h2>\n<p>Stoka se odnosi na doma\u0107e \u017eivotinje koje se uzgajaju za hranu, vlakna, radnu snagu i druge proizvode. To uklju\u010duje \u017eivotinje poput krava, svinja, pili\u0107a, ovaca i koza, izme\u0111u ostalih. Stoka je bitan dio poljoprivrede i igra zna\u010dajnu ulogu u industriji proizvodnje hrane.<\/p>\n<p>Stoka se mo\u017ee uzgajati na razli\u010dite na\u010dine, uklju\u010duju\u0107i slobodni uzgoj, intenzivni ili ekstenzivni uzgoj. Slobodni uzgoj omogu\u0107uje \u017eivotinjama ispa\u0161u i kretanje po otvorenim pa\u0161njacima, dok intenzivni uzgoj uklju\u010duje dr\u017eanje \u017eivotinja u manjim prostorima kako bi se maksimizirala proizvodnja.<\/p>\n<p>Ekstenzivna poljoprivreda je metoda koja se nalazi izme\u0111u slobodnog uzgoja i intenzivnog uzgoja, gdje je \u017eivotinjama dopu\u0161teno pasti i kretati se u odre\u0111enom podru\u010dju.<\/p>\n<h2>\u0160to je sto\u010darstvo?<\/h2>\n<p>Sto\u010darstvo je praksa uzgoja \u017eivotinja u razne svrhe kao \u0161to su hrana, odje\u0107a i rad. Stoka uklju\u010duje goveda, ovce, koze, svinje, koko\u0161i i drugu perad.<\/p>\n<p>U mnogim dijelovima svijeta, to je bitan dio gospodarstva i kulture. Na primjer, u Sjedinjenim Dr\u017eavama, sto\u010darska industrija generira milijarde dolara prihoda svake godine i podr\u017eava milijune radnih mjesta.<\/p>\n<p>Postoje razli\u010dite vrste sto\u010darstva, ovisno o \u017eivotinjama koje se uzgajaju i svrsi uzgoja. Neki poljoprivrednici uzgajaju \u017eivotinje za meso, mlijeko ili jaja, dok ih drugi uzgajaju za vunu ili druge nusproizvode.<\/p>\n<p>Jedan od naj\u010de\u0161\u0107ih tipova je uzgoj goveda za meso. Goveda za meso uzgajaju se zbog mesa i obi\u010dno se uzgajaju na velikim ran\u010devima ili farmama. Industrija goveda postala je sve industrijaliziranija tijekom godina, a mnogi poljoprivrednici koriste toli\u0161ta za tovljenje stoke prije klanja.<\/p>\n<p>Druga uobi\u010dajena vrsta je mljekarstvo. Mljekari uzgajaju krave za proizvodnju mlijeka, koje se zatim prodaje prera\u0111iva\u010dima mlijeka ili se koristi za izradu sira, maslaca i drugih mlije\u010dnih proizvoda. Mljekarstvo mo\u017ee biti izazovan i zahtjevan posao, jer krave treba musti dva puta dnevno, svaki dan u godini.<\/p>\n<p>Peradarstvo je tako\u0111er popularna vrsta, a koko\u0161i su naj\u010de\u0161\u0107e uzgajana perad. Uzgajiva\u010di koko\u0161i uzgajaju svoje ptice zbog mesa i jaja, a \u010desto koriste metode proizvodnje velikih razmjera kako bi maksimizirali u\u010dinkovitost.<\/p>\n<p>Mo\u017ee imati i pozitivne i negativne utjecaje na okoli\u0161. S jedne strane, uzgoj \u017eivotinja za hranu mo\u017ee pomo\u0107i u prehrani rastu\u0107e globalne populacije i pru\u017eiti ekonomske koristi poljoprivrednicima i zajednicama. S druge strane, veliki sto\u010darski pogoni mogu doprinijeti one\u010di\u0161\u0107enju, kr\u010denju \u0161uma i emisijama stakleni\u010dkih plinova.<\/p>\n<h2>\u0160to je precizno sto\u010darstvo?<\/h2>\n<p>Precizno sto\u010darstvo (PLF) je inovativan pristup koji koristi tehnologiju i rje\u0161enja temeljena na podacima za optimizaciju proizvodnje i upravljanja stokom.<\/p>\n<p>To uklju\u010duje integraciju senzora, automatizacije i sustava pra\u0107enja kako bi se prikupljale informacije o zdravlju \u017eivotinja, pona\u0161anju i uvjetima okoli\u0161a u stvarnom vremenu.<\/p>\n<p>Ovi podaci omogu\u0107uju poljoprivrednicima dono\u0161enje informiranih odluka u vezi s hranom, zdravstvenim intervencijama, reprodukcijom i op\u0107om dobrobiti \u017eivotinja.<\/p>\n<p>PLF ima za cilj pobolj\u0161ati produktivnost, smanjiti rasipanje resursa, pobolj\u0161ati dobrobit \u017eivotinja i promovirati odr\u017eive i u\u010dinkovite prakse sto\u010darstva.<\/p>\n<h2>Tehnologije preciznog sto\u010darstva<\/h2>\n<p>Kao i sve tehnologije, PLF tehnologije se neprestano razvijaju svakim danom. Automatizirani sustavi za vaganje<\/strong><\/p>\n<p>Budu\u0107i da je te\u017eina jedan od najva\u017enijih pokazatelja zdravlja \u017eivotinja i produktivnosti stoke, automatizirani sustav vaganja uobi\u010dajena je tehnologija koja dolazi sa svakom PLF primjenom u jednom ili drugom obliku.<\/p>\n<p>Nekoliko oblika automatiziranih sustava za vaganje su &#039;step-on vage&#039; i kamere integrirane sa softverom koji daje te\u017einu pojedincima putem analize slika i videozapisa strojnim u\u010denjem s vrlo malom marginom pogre\u0161ke.<\/p>\n<p>Vage s mogu\u0107no\u0161\u0107u prelaska preko vage \u0161iroko se koriste kod peradarstva za izra\u010dun to\u010dne prosje\u010dne te\u017eine, a senzori s mogu\u0107no\u0161\u0107u prelaska preko vage koriste se kod svinja i goveda propu\u0161tanjem kroz vagu.<\/p>\n<p>S druge strane, mjerenje te\u017eine iz analize slika i videa je br\u017ee, lak\u0161e i, \u0161to je jo\u0161 va\u017enije, manje nametljivo. Informacije o te\u017eini doma\u0107ih \u017eivotinja klju\u010dne su za pripitomljavanje stoke.<\/p>\n<p>Na primjer, dobivanjem informacija o te\u017eini i bilje\u017eenjem karakteristika hrane, mo\u017ee se uspostaviti model i koristiti za predvi\u0111anja i upravlja\u010dke intervencije.<\/p>\n<p><strong>2. Jeftino bilje\u017eenje unosa hrane i vode<\/strong><\/p>\n<p>Vodomjeri i razli\u010dite vrste senzora unosa hrane koriste se za bilje\u017eenje informacija o pona\u0161anju doma\u0107ih \u017eivotinja prilikom hranjenja i pijenja.<\/p>\n<p>Ove informacije, prikupljene tijekom odre\u0111enog vremenskog razdoblja, pru\u017eaju povijesni trend i o\u010dekivane razine unosa hrane i vode, \u0161to se zatim mo\u017ee koristiti za pokretanje sustava ranog upozorenja u slu\u010daju promjene navika hranjenja i pijenja \u017eivotinja, \u0161to mo\u017ee biti posljedica nekoliko \u010dimbenika poput bolesti ili nepovoljnih uvjeta.<\/p>\n<p><strong>3. Rje\u0161enja za snimanje<\/strong><\/p>\n<p>Kao \u0161to je ranije spomenuto, analiza slika i videa mo\u017ee automatski pru\u017eiti gotovo to\u010dne informacije o te\u017eini pojedina\u010dnih \u017eivotinja. Me\u0111utim, te\u017eina je samo jedan od mnogih podataka koje mo\u017eemo dobiti iz rje\u0161enja za snimanje.<\/p>\n<p>Na primjer, kori\u0161tenjem 3D tehnologije kamera i termovizijskog snimanja mo\u017eemo prou\u010davati obrasce pona\u0161anja poput jahanja i hromosti, fiziolo\u0161ke uvjete poput disanja i temperature, trendove rasta i elemente okoli\u0161a poput kvalitete trupa.<\/p>\n<p>Zbog dobivanja niza vitalnih podataka i pristupa\u010dne cijene, slikovna rje\u0161enja naj\u010de\u0161\u0107i su oblik preciznog pra\u0107enja sto\u010darstva i jedan od po\u010detnih koraka postupnog pristupa usvajanja PLF-a na farmi.<\/p>\n<p><strong>4. Sustavi za detekciju \u017eivotinja<\/strong><\/p>\n<p><a href=\"https:\/\/geopard.tech\/hr\/blog\/tipovi-senzora-koji-se-koriste-u-poljoprivredi-ukljucuju-senzori-vlage-u-tlu-mjere-razinu-vlage-u-tlu-pomazuci-u-navodnjavanju-i-upravljanju-vodom-senzori-temperature-mjere-tempe\/\">Senzori<\/a> Poput akcelerometara, senzora tlaka i senzora temperature, ugra\u0111enih u \u017eivotinje ili njihov okoli\u0161 i spojenih na mre\u017eu, uspostavlja se Internet stvari (IoT), \u0161to je osnovna pretpostavka integriranog PLF-a.<\/p>\n<p>Ovi senzori, pojedina\u010dno ili u kombinaciji, mogu se koristiti za otkrivanje obrazaca pona\u0161anja, uvjeta okoline i zdravlja \u017eivotinja. Na primjer, senzori postavljeni na u\u0161ima, kao i na ogrlicama oko vrata goveda i svinja mogu mjeriti i pratiti pona\u0161anje hranjenja, pre\u017eivanje, teljenje, estrus, kao i tjelesnu temperaturu.<\/p>\n<p>Senzori se tako\u0111er koriste za mjerenje temperature na farmi i varijabli u akvakulturi poput pH, sadr\u017eaja kisika itd. Jedna va\u017ena stvar koju treba uzeti u obzir pri kori\u0161tenju senzora u PLF-u je njihova nelagoda ili \u0161teta za \u017eivotinje.<\/p>\n<p>Sveukupno, senzori u stvarnom vremenu u kombinaciji s prethodnim podacima klju\u010dni su za otkrivanje <a href=\"https:\/\/geopard.tech\/hr\/blog\/kako-kontrolirati-bolesti-usjeva-pametnom-poljoprivredom\/\">bolesti<\/a> i zdravstvene probleme te upozorenje unaprijed.<\/p>\n<p><strong>5. GPS pra\u0107enje za opse\u017ene sustave<\/strong><\/p>\n<p>Kori\u0161tenje tehnologije daljinskog istra\u017eivanja poput GPS sustava za pra\u0107enje primjenjivo je u sustavima ispa\u0161e gdje \u017eivotinje pokrivaju veliko podru\u010dje zemlje.<\/p>\n<p>Njihovi obrasci kretanja mogu se koristiti za odre\u0111ivanje njihove preferencije za ispa\u0161u, dok se njihove GPS lokacije u stvarnom vremenu mogu koristiti za pra\u0107enje njihovih polo\u017eaja. To \u010dini sto\u010darstvo u\u010dinkovitim i smanjuje gubitak stoke zbog kra\u0111e ili ubijanja od strane predatora.<\/p>\n<p>Zapravo, GPS ogrlice postavljene na grabe\u017eljivce poput velikih ma\u010daka kori\u0161tene su za uspostavljanje sustava ranog upozoravanja u udaljenim podru\u010djima diljem svijeta.<\/p>\n<p>U konvencionalnom sto\u010darstvu, GPS sustavi za pra\u0107enje znatno olak\u0161avaju pra\u0107enje velikih stada stoke uspostavljanjem virtualnih ograda i nude poljoprivrednicima veliko olak\u0161anje.<\/p>\n<p><strong>6. Proxy tehnologije za mjerenje emisija metana<\/strong><\/p>\n<p><a href=\"https:\/\/geopard.tech\/hr\/uzgoj-ugljika\/\">Emisija stakleni\u010dkih plinova iz poljoprivrede<\/a> i dalje uvelike doprinosi ukupnim emisijama stakleni\u010dkih plinova svake godine. Metan koji proizvode goveda i svinje \u010dini zna\u010dajan dio emisija stakleni\u010dkih plinova iz poljoprivrede.<\/p>\n<p>Tehnologije za mjerenje emisija metana kod doma\u0107ih \u017eivotinja odli\u010dan su na\u010din da se \u017eivotinjske farme u\u010dine osjetljivijima na klimu i ekolo\u0161ki odgovornijima.<\/p>\n<p>Me\u0111utim, ne postoji mnogo izvedivih tehnologija za pojedina\u010dne farme, a neke od zamjenskih tehnologija uklju\u010duju komorni sustav, tehniku SF6 trasera, lasersku detekciju metana, spektroskopiju itd.<\/p>\n<p><strong>7. Rje\u0161enja za elektroni\u010dku identifikaciju (EID)<\/strong><\/p>\n<p>Mogu\u0107nost automatskog mjerenja uvjeta, pona\u0161anja i performansi svake pojedine \u017eivotinje na farmi korisna je samo ako se te pojedina\u010dne \u017eivotinje mogu lako identificirati tako da se njihova evidencija mo\u017ee voditi odvojeno i automatski.<\/p>\n<p>Tradicionalne metode identifikacije stoke su nametljive i \u0161tetne za \u017eivotinje te se jo\u0161 uvijek primjenjuju diljem svijeta.<\/p>\n<p>Me\u0111utim, elektroni\u010dke alternative poput radiofrekvencijske identifikacije (RFID) i naprednih u\u0161nih markica su u\u010dinkovite i automatske, uklanjaju\u0107i potrebu za dugotrajnim unosom podataka i osiguravaju\u0107i nesmetan tijek operacija. EID odr\u017eava sve ostale aspekte preciznog sto\u010darstva. Tako\u0111er je obavezan u razli\u010ditim zemljama.<\/p>\n<p><strong>8. Primjena napredne analize podataka na velike podatke<\/strong><\/p>\n<p>Kako se sve vi\u0161e tehnologije usvaja na sto\u010darskim farmama, svakodnevno se generira sve vi\u0161e podataka i podatkovnih to\u010daka, a taj broj i dalje eksponencijalno raste. Da bi se obradila ta koli\u010dina podataka, dio za analizu podataka mora biti jednako sposoban.<\/p>\n<p>Napredna analiza podataka za velike podatke, kao i mogu\u0107nosti strojnog u\u010denja, potrebni su kako bi se osiguralo da \u0107e se generirani podaci koristiti za rje\u0161avanje goru\u0107ih problema zdravlja \u017eivotinja i sto\u010darstva.<\/p>\n<h2>Prednosti preciznog sto\u010darstva<\/h2>\n<p>Prednosti PLF-a su \u0161iroke, a vrste prednosti koje se mogu dobiti iz PLF sustava ovise o vrstama kori\u0161tenih tehnologija. Me\u0111utim, neke od op\u0107ih prednosti PLF-a koje se bilo koji PLF sustav nada posti\u0107i su:<\/p>\n<p><img data-recalc-dims=\"1\" decoding=\"async\" data-attachment-id=\"4672\" data-permalink=\"https:\/\/geopard.tech\/hr\/blog\/precision-livestock-farming-technologies-benefits-and-risks\/48-3-min\/\" data-orig-file=\"https:\/\/i0.wp.com\/geopard.tech\/wp-content\/uploads\/2022\/05\/48.3-min.jpg?fit=1200%2C650&amp;ssl=1\" data-orig-size=\"1200,650\" data-comments-opened=\"1\" data-image-meta=\"{&quot;aperture&quot;:&quot;0&quot;,&quot;credit&quot;:&quot;&quot;,&quot;camera&quot;:&quot;&quot;,&quot;caption&quot;:&quot;&quot;,&quot;created_timestamp&quot;:&quot;0&quot;,&quot;copyright&quot;:&quot;&quot;,&quot;focal_length&quot;:&quot;0&quot;,&quot;iso&quot;:&quot;0&quot;,&quot;shutter_speed&quot;:&quot;0&quot;,&quot;title&quot;:&quot;&quot;,&quot;orientation&quot;:&quot;0&quot;}\" data-image-title=\"Precision livestock farming benefits\" data-image-description=\"\" data-image-caption=\"\" data-large-file=\"https:\/\/i0.wp.com\/geopard.tech\/wp-content\/uploads\/2022\/05\/48.3-min.jpg?fit=1024%2C555&amp;ssl=1\" class=\"alignnone wp-image-4672 size-large\" src=\"https:\/\/i0.wp.com\/geopard.tech\/wp-content\/uploads\/2022\/05\/48.3-min.jpg?resize=810%2C439&#038;ssl=1\" alt=\"Prednosti preciznog sto\u010darstva\" width=\"810\" height=\"439\" srcset=\"https:\/\/i0.wp.com\/geopard.tech\/wp-content\/uploads\/2022\/05\/48.3-min.jpg?resize=1024%2C555&amp;ssl=1 1024w, https:\/\/i0.wp.com\/geopard.tech\/wp-content\/uploads\/2022\/05\/48.3-min.jpg?resize=300%2C163&amp;ssl=1 300w, https:\/\/i0.wp.com\/geopard.tech\/wp-content\/uploads\/2022\/05\/48.3-min.jpg?resize=768%2C416&amp;ssl=1 768w, https:\/\/i0.wp.com\/geopard.tech\/wp-content\/uploads\/2022\/05\/48.3-min.jpg?w=1200&amp;ssl=1 1200w\" sizes=\"(max-width: 810px) 100vw, 810px\" \/><\/p>\n<p>Bolja dobrobit i zdravlje \u017eivotinja: Zdravlje \u017eivotinja mora biti u sredi\u0161tu, ne samo zato \u0161to zdravlje \u017eivotinja zna\u010di i ljudsko zdravlje, ve\u0107 i zato \u0161to svaka \u017eivotinja ima inherentno pravo voditi zdrav \u017eivot u dobrim \u017eivotnim uvjetima.<\/p>\n<p>Ovi sustavi prepoznaju ovu ideju i kori\u0161tenjem tehnologija za otkrivanje bolesti i sustava ranog upozoravanja rade na pobolj\u0161anju zdravlja i dobrobiti \u017eivotinja.<\/p>\n<p><strong>1. Optimizirane razine ulaznih podataka i maksimizirana proizvodnja<\/strong><\/p>\n<p>PLF precizno provodi poljoprivredne operacije. To zna\u010di odgovaraju\u0107u upotrebu ograni\u010denih resursa u slu\u010daju inputa. Smanjenjem tro\u0161kova i pove\u0107anjem ukupnog prinosa \u017eivotinjskih proizvoda, PLF pove\u0107ava profitabilnost sto\u010darstva.<\/p>\n<p>Ekonomske koristi od primjene precizne poljoprivrede su zna\u010dajne i nu\u017ene kako bi se privuklo vi\u0161e poljoprivrednika kako bi se zadovoljile rastu\u0107e potrebe za \u017eivotinjskim proizvodima.<\/p>\n<p><strong>2. Prednosti za okoli\u0161<\/strong><\/p>\n<p>Jo\u0161 jedna velika prednost PLF sustava je smanjenje utjecaja poljoprivrednih aktivnosti na okoli\u0161. To je glavni uzrok ekolo\u0161kih problema poput globalnog zatopljenja i kr\u010denja \u0161uma.<\/p>\n<p>Iako su tehnologije na snazi za smanjenje emisija metana s farmi, pove\u0107anje produktivnosti farmi osigurava postizanje boljih rezultata na manjem zemlji\u0161tu, \u0161to doprinosi smanjenju masovne deforestacije.<\/p>\n<p><strong>3. Smanjenje poljoprivrednog rada<\/strong><\/p>\n<p>Kako se broj poljoprivrednika smanjuje, a broj \u017eivotinja na farmi pove\u0107ava, poljoprivrednik vi\u0161e ne mo\u017ee pratiti sve \u017eivotinje. PLF to omogu\u0107uje smanjenjem rada na farmi i pru\u017eanjem prakti\u010dnog pristupa klju\u010dnim i pouzdanim informacijama poljoprivrednicima.<\/p>\n<p>\u0160tovi\u0161e, automatske hranilice, GPS pra\u0107enje itd. eliminiraju potrebu za mnogim poljoprivrednim radnicima. Smanjenje poljoprivrednog rada zna\u010di da je farma skalabilnija, a time i produktivnija i profitabilnija.<\/p>\n<p><strong>4. Rizici preciznog sto\u010darstva<\/strong><\/p>\n<p>Neki od izazova i rizika povezanih s PLF-om navedeni su u nastavku:<\/p>\n<ul>\n<li>Priu\u0161tivost je i dalje glavni izazov povezan s integracijom skupih tehnologija na farmama. Iako studije pokazuju da PLF tehnologije \u010dine farmu profitabilnijom, raznolika priroda svake farme \u010dini je vrijednom temeljitog razmatranja prije odluke o usvajanju PLF-a.<\/li>\n<li>Glavni rizik PLF-a je taj \u0161to, budu\u0107i da je \u010desto integriran i automatiziran, kvar sustava mo\u017ee uzrokovati razorne posljedice, posebno ako je sustav potpuno automatiziran.<\/li>\n<li>Drugi povezani rizik je kada jedinica \u017eivotinja nisu jedinke, ve\u0107 skupina jedinki poput peradi gdje se mjere jata. U takvim slu\u010dajevima, posebne individualne potrebe mogu se previdjeti.<\/li>\n<li>Kori\u0161tenje invazivnih oznaka predstavlja rizik za dobrobit \u017eivotinja, a jo\u0161 se uvijek koristi u mnogim PLF praksama i tehnologijama.<\/li>\n<\/ul>\n<p>PLF nosi ogroman potencijal u rje\u0161avanju dana\u0161njih goru\u0107ih problema sto\u010darstva poput rastu\u0107e potra\u017enje za sto\u010darskim proizvodima, smanjenja broja poljoprivrednika, ograni\u010dene dostupnosti zemlji\u0161ta i ekolo\u0161kih problema.<\/p>\n<p>Na razini pojedinog poljoprivrednika, dvije najva\u017enije stvari koje to \u010dini su pove\u0107anje njegove\/njezine proizvodnje i profitabilnosti te mu\/joj omogu\u0107uje da ograni\u010deno vrijeme koje ima na raspolaganju posveti samo va\u017enim stvarima.<\/p>\n<p>PLF ima tehnologije koje su provjerene i testirane te su komercijalno dostupne za primjenu od strane pojedina\u010dnih poljoprivrednika prema njihovim potrebama.<\/p>\n<p>\u0160tovi\u0161e, s brzim napretkom tehnologije i analize velikih podataka, precizno sto\u010darstvo obe\u0107ava budu\u0107nost u kojoj je osigurana sigurnost hrane, kao i dobrobit \u017eivotinja.<\/p>\n<hr \/>\n<h2><strong>\u010cesto postavljana pitanja<\/strong><\/h2>\n<hr \/>\n<p><strong>1. Kako sto\u010darstvo utje\u010de na klimatske promjene?<\/strong><\/p>\n<p>Zna\u010dajno utje\u010de na klimatske promjene putem razli\u010ditih mehanizama. Prvo, doprinosi emisijama stakleni\u010dkih plinova, prvenstveno metana i du\u0161ikovog oksida, koji nastaju crijevnom fermentacijom, gospodarenjem gnojivom i upotrebom sinteti\u010dkih gnojiva.<\/p>\n<p>Tako\u0111er poti\u010de deforestaciju, jer se zemlji\u0161te kr\u010di za pa\u0161njake i sto\u010dnu hranu, smanjuju\u0107i kapacitet \u0161uma za vezivanje ugljika. Osim toga, intenzivno kori\u0161tenje vode, energije i drugih resursa u sto\u010darstvu dodatno pogor\u0161ava klimatske promjene.<\/p>\n<p><strong>2. Kako je poljoprivrednik brojao svoju stoku?<\/strong><\/p>\n<p>Poljoprivrednik je brojao svoju stoku koriste\u0107i razli\u010dite metode, ovisno o okolnostima i veli\u010dini stada ili jata. Jedan uobi\u010dajeni pristup je vizualno brojanje \u017eivotinja hodanjem ili vo\u017enjom kroz pa\u0161njak ili \u0161talu.<\/p>\n<p>U ve\u0107im gospodarstvima, poljoprivrednici mogu koristiti specijalizirane alate poput elektroni\u010dkih u\u0161nih markica ili RFID tehnologije koja mo\u017ee automatski pratiti i brojati \u017eivotinje. Osim toga, neki se poljoprivrednici mogu oslanjati na ru\u010dne sustave vo\u0111enja evidencije kako bi pratili ro\u0111enja, uginu\u0107a i kretanja te odr\u017eali to\u010dan broj svoje stoke.<\/p>","protected":false},"excerpt":{"rendered":"<p>Precizno sto\u010darstvo omogu\u0107uje poljoprivrednicima da pove\u0107aju proizvodnju, pro\u0161ire svoja imanja, maksimiziraju
